Understanding Zoom Brake Pads and Their Role

Zoom brake pads are designed to work with Zoom brake calipers and systems, commonly found on many bicycles, especially in the mountain and e-bike segments. These pads are a key component of your bike's braking system, creating friction against the rotor to slow down or stop your ride. When shopping for Zoom brake pads, it's essential to know that not all pads are universal; they must be compatible with your specific brake model and rotor type. Typically, Zoom pads come in different materials, such as resin or metallic, each offering distinct characteristics. Resin pads, for example, are known for quieter operation and better initial bite, making them a popular choice for general riding and wet conditions. Metallic pads, on the other hand, may provide more durability and heat resistance, suited for aggressive downhill or heavy e-bike use. Beyond material, consider the pad shape and size to ensure a proper fit with your brake caliper. Always check your bike's manual or existing pads for model numbers to avoid compatibility issues. Remember, using the wrong pads can lead to poor braking, noise, or even damage to your rotor, so taking the time to verify fitment is a smart move for any buyer.

Key Factors to Consider When Choosing Zoom Brake Pads

When selecting Zoom brake pads, focus on compatibility, riding style, and performance needs to make an informed purchase. First and foremost, compatibility is non-negotiable. Zoom brake pads are often designed for specific brake models, so confirm that the pads match your Zoom system—whether it's for a mountain bike, road bike, or e-bike. Look for pads that list compatibility with Zoom and other common brands like Shimano, as some aftermarket options offer broader fitment. Next, consider your riding conditions. If you frequently ride in wet or muddy environments, resin pads might be preferable due to their better performance in damp conditions and reduced noise. For riders who tackle steep descents or use heavy e-bikes, metallic pads could offer enhanced heat dissipation and longevity. Noise level is another factor; some pads are engineered to minimize squealing, which can be a nuisance on quiet trails or urban commutes. Ease of installation is also worth noting—pads that come with necessary hardware or clear instructions can save time and hassle. Lastly, think about value. While premium pads might offer advanced features, many affordable options provide reliable braking for everyday use. By evaluating these aspects, you can find Zoom brake pads that enhance your ride without overspending or compromising safety.
